Cheddar Cheese vs Mozzarella Cheese: nutrition per 100 g
| Per 100 g | Cheddar Cheese | Mozzarella Cheese |
|---|---|---|
| Calories | 408 kcal | 298 kcal |
| Protein | 23.3 g | 23.7 g |
| Carbohydrate | 2.4 g | 4.4 g |
| Fat | 34 g | 20.4 g |
| Fibre | 0 g | 0 g |
| Allergens | Milk | Milk |

Bottom line
Per 100 g, Cheddar Cheese provides 408 kcal, 23.3 g protein, 2.4 g carbohydrate, 34 g fat and 0 g fiber; Mozzarella Cheese provides 298 kcal, 23.7 g protein, 4.4 g carbohydrate, 20.4 g fat and 0 g fiber.
Looking beyond the macronutrients, Cheddar Cheese is the better source of vitamin A, while Mozzarella Cheese is the better source of vitamin B12 (see the vitamins and minerals table below).
Mozzarella (whole-milk) has about a quarter fewer calories and a third less fat than cheddar with the same protein. Both are high in calcium and sodium.
In short: for weight loss or a bigger portion at the same calories, Mozzarella Cheese. If none of those goals applies, pick by taste, price and what the recipe needs.
